T85.818A
ICD-10-CMEmbolism due to other internal prosthetic devices, implants and grafts, initial encounter
This code signifies the formation of an embolism, a blockage in a blood vessel, that is directly caused by the presence of an internal prosthetic device, implant, or graft other than those specifically classified elsewhere. This represents the initial episode of care for such an event.
Apply this code when a patient presents with an embolism and medical documentation clearly links its etiology to a previously implanted internal device, such as a surgical mesh, orthopedic implant component, or other non-vascular graft. This is appropriate for the first visit related to the embolism's diagnosis and treatment.
